What companies run services between Prospect Park, England and Reading (Station), Reading, England?

Reading Buses operates a bus from Circuit Lane to Station Road every 15 minutes. Tickets cost £2 and the journey takes 13 min. Alternatively, Great Western Railway (GWR) operates a train from Reading West to Reading every 30 minutes. Tickets cost £1 and the journey takes 4 min.
